Emergency Boarding Up: Your Complete Guide

In minutes of crisis, when the safety of your property is at stake, among the most immediate actions to consider is emergency boarding up. This procedure includes covering windows, doors, and other vulnerable locations to safeguard against damage from weather events, vandalism, or break-ins. Comprehending the ins and outs of emergency boarding up can help protect your assets and make sure assurance during unpredictable times.

Why Emergency Boarding Up Is Necessary

When natural catastrophes like typhoons and storms strike, or in cases of break-ins and vandalism, boarding up a property is essential. Here are some key factors why:

  1. Protection Against Physical Damage: Boarding up can assist avoid doors and windows from shattering, which not just causes possible injuries but also increases repair costs.

  2. Security: Empty residential or commercial properties are prime targets for vandalism and theft. A boarded-up home or business indicates that the property is secure, which may prevent prospective lawbreakers.

  3. Insurance coverage Compliance: Many insurance plan need property owners to take sensible safety measures during emergencies. Boarding up might be a required step in compliance with your policy.

  4. Comfort: Knowing your property is safeguarded supplies emotional peace of mind throughout stressful scenarios.

Types of Boarding Up Solutions

Table 1: Types of Boarding Up Solutions

Service TypeDescriptionAdvantagesDownsides
PlywoodTypically utilized; strong and easily available.Affordable; versatile and strong.Needs tools for setup.
Metal SheetsDurable and resistant to severe weather condition.High security; can discourage more threats.More costly; much heavier to deal with.
Storm PanelsParticularly designed for severe weather protection.Recyclable; easy to set up.Greater initial financial investment.
Acrylic PanelsClear panels that keep presence.Visual appeal; light and simple.Less protective against serious effects.
Roll Down ShuttersIrreversible components that roll down for protection.Hassle-free; offers high security.Pricey; requires professional setup.

Actions for Effective Boarding Up

When it pertains to boarding up your property, following a step-by-step method is vital. Here are the primary steps to think about:

  1. Assess the Situation: Determine which areas of the property need boarding up and examine prospective threats.

  2. Collect Supplies: Depending on the boarding solution selected, collect required products such as plywood sheets, screws, nails, metal sheets, and tools for setup (screwdriver, saw, etc).

  3. Prepare the Area: Clear any blockages around doors and windows to ensure simple gain access to. It's also smart to take stock of items inside that might be harmed during boarding.

  4. Measure and Cut: Measure the openings you plan to board up and cut your boarding product appropriately.

  5. Install the Boards: Secure the boarding material in location utilizing screws or nails. Make sure that the boards are tightly fitted to reduce prospective damage.

  6. Inspect for Gaps: After setup, double-check for any spaces where wind or water might get in. Enhance as necessary.

  7. Maintain Your Boards: Regularly check your boarding for signs of damage and change as required, specifically if utilizing temporary products.

FAQ about Emergency Boarding Up

Q1: How long can I leave my property boarded up?

A1: It is advisable to remove boarding as quickly as it is safe to do so. Extended boarding might result in moisture accumulation or insect concerns. If you prepare for extended jobs, think about using more permanent solutions.

Q2: Can I board up my property myself?

A2: Yes, numerous property owners can perform emergency boarding up with fundamental tools. Nevertheless, if you feel uneasy with the job or lack the required tools, working with specialists is a wise choice.

Q3: What materials work best for boarding up?

A3: Plywood is the most common choice due to its balance of cost and effectiveness. However, if security is a considerable concern, consider metal sheets or storm panels.

Q4: Is boarding up covered by homeowners' insurance?

A4: Many insurance plan cover boarding up as part of a broader protective measure. Always talk to your insurance coverage supplier.

Q5: How can I make my property appearance less deserted after boarding up?

A5: Consider utilizing clear acrylic panels or planting shrubs around the property to mask the boarded-up locations. Routine backyard upkeep can likewise assist preserve a cared-for look.

Preventive Measures

While emergency boarding up is vital throughout crises, proactive procedures can even more secure your property. Here are some ideas:

  1. Install Security Systems: An alarm can prevent vandalism and burglaries.

  2. Preserve Landscaping: Trim trees and bushes that could cause damage during storms.

  3. Secure Loose Objects: Secure outdoor furnishings, designs, and anything else that might end up being a projectile during extreme weather.

  4. Routine Inspections: Conduct regular inspections of your property to determine vulnerabilities, such as weak windows or doors.

  5. Educate Yourself: Stay notified about local weather patterns and possible threats.
